Sound off for March 25, 2007 Batch Data Processor | Saturday, Mar 24 2007 10:05 PM Last Updated: Saturday, Mar 24 2007 10:08 PM Reader: I've been a Californian reader since childhood (many, many moons), but just had an unprecedented, happy experience -- reading your entertainment section nearly cover to cover. A 16-year-old punky-activist moved by altruism; sold-out Big House C&W reunion; jazz-vernacular iconoclast Skip Heller; driving and rambunctious "Stomp;" historical Willie, Merle and Ray project; "Vagina Monologues;" Cajun-Zydeco from Prime Cut; Happy Rooster Peruvian; Tony's Pizza: the roots are traditional, the scope, inclusive. It sure seems, at least today, that "Backwardsfield" is recognizing diverse and exciting, down-home and hearty cultural events.
